NEW DELHI: India is seeking to tax Netflix Inc.’s income earned from streaming services in the country, people familiar with the matter said.
It’s the first such move to tax overseas digital companies providing electronic commerce services to consumers in India, they said according to media reports on May 12.
The income tax authorities have held that the US-headquartered entertainment company has a permanent establishment (PE) in India and is thus liable to get its income in the country assessed for tax.
In a draft order, the tax authorities attributed about Rs 55 crore income to Netflix’s Indian PE in the assessment year 2021-22, they said.
The tax officials have reasoned Netflix had some infrastructure and employees from the parent entity on secondment in India to support its streaming services, leading to a PE and tax liability in the country.
